玩家数量与带宽的线性关系
游戏服务器带宽需求与玩家数量呈正相关。以百人级服务器为例,MMORPG类游戏需要20-50Mbps带宽,而FPS类游戏可能达到100Mbps以上。这源于每个玩家每秒产生的数据包量,包括位置同步、状态更新和实时交互指令。
实际部署中需考虑峰值流量冗余。例如《ARK: Survival Evolved》开服时,突发玩家涌入会导致带宽需求激增,建议配置超出日常需求30%的冗余带宽。
游戏类型对带宽需求的影响
不同游戏类型产生的数据流量差异显著:
- 回合制策略游戏:2-5Mbps(50人规模)
- MMORPG:10-20Mbps(100人规模)
- FPS竞技游戏:50-100Mbps(100人规模)
沙盒类游戏因持续地图数据加载需要更高带宽,《Minecraft》百人服务器推荐配置2MB/s以上下行带宽,MOD服还需额外增加20%流量预算。
实时互动性带来的挑战
高实时性游戏对网络延迟和带宽稳定性要求严苛:
- 射击游戏需保持100ms内延迟,要求带宽波动不超过5%
- 赛车类游戏每秒需处理40-60次位置同步
- 大规模团战场景会产生突发数据洪峰
此类场景建议采用动态流量分配技术,通过边缘节点分流核心数据,可降低主干带宽压力30%-50%。
优化策略与解决方案
应对带宽挑战的关键措施包括:
- 采用CDN加速静态资源分发
- 部署负载均衡器自动分配流量
- 优化数据压缩算法(如Delta Encoding)
- 设置地理分布式服务器节点
实测表明,通过协议优化可使《Minecraft》服务器带宽消耗降低40%,同时保持相同画质水平。
游戏服务器带宽规划需综合玩家规模、游戏类型和实时性要求,采用动态分配与协议优化可显著提升资源利用率。建议开发阶段即建立带宽监控系统,结合AI预测模型实现智能扩容。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/742507.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。